HTC EVO 3D – GSM version is coming

While, HTC has not officially announced it, but they will offer a GSM version of HTC EVO 3D, we never doubted for a moment that this will appear on the market. The site of the company already has a page on the device with features to work with GSM networks. Changes in the specifications than the American version are a bit – instead of 4GB of internal memory the phone has only 1GB and 1GB of RAM. Of course – 4.3 3D screen with resolution of 540×960 pixels (qHD), which allows consideration of 3D content without glasses, two 5MP cameras to capture 3D pictures and 720p HD video and Qualcomm Snapdragon MSM8660 chipset with a 1.2 GHz dual-core processor + Andreno graphics accelerator 220. There is also a 1.3 MP front camera for video calls.

Connection opportunities are also interesting, besides the standard Wi-Fi 802.11 b / g / n, Bluetooth 3.0, HSDPA 14.4 Mbps and microUSB 2.0 5-pin port, which supports the mobile high-definition video link (MHL). We already wrote about it, but recalled that allows use USB or HDMI connection with a connector. There are also a microSD card slot, compatibility with technology DLNA, FM radio, GPS receiver and SRS audio technology to create virtual surround sound when using headphones. HTC EVO 3D works with Android 2.3, which is combined with the HTC Sense interface. It adds some new features such as touch screen when you lock the phone, which displays different information and new design of the main screen that offers more dynamically updated data. It is not clear when it will be on the market, but will probably be in the summer.
